Lux forecasts micro-hybrids to grow to 39M vehicles in 2017, creating a $6.9B battery market

Green Car Congress

Micro-hybrids will grow nearly eight-fold to 39 million vehicles in 2017 and create a $6.9 billion market for energy storage devices, according to a Lux Research report titled, “Every Last Drop: Micro- And Mild Hybrids Drive a Huge Market for Fuel-Efficient Vehicles.”. million vehicles in 2017, accounting for 1.6%

A123 Systems secures three production contracts for 12V Li-ion Engine Start Battery; eyeing micro-hybrid market

Green Car Congress

A123’s Engine Start Battery is designed as a replacement for absorbent glass mat (AGM) and other lead acid batteries, providing a lighter-weight, longer-lasting solution for micro-hybrid functionality that enhances vehicle performance, improves fuel economy and lowers total cost of ownership. ICCT: ongoing cost reductions in full- and mild-hybrid systems could bring them into consumer mainstream by 2025

Green Car Congress

According to a new technology briefing paper on hybrid system technologies by John German at the International Council on Clean Transportation (ICCT), the costs of full-function hybrid systems are likely to drop to half the cost of their 2010 counterparts before 2025. kWh Li-ion pack.
